Step-by-step explanation:
tn = 3n+4
Let n =1
t1 = 3(1) +4 = 7
Let n =2
t2 = 3(2) +4 = 6+4 = 10
Let n=3
t3 = 3(3)+4 = 9+4 = 13
Let n=n+1
tn+1 = 3(n+1)+4 = 3n+3+7 = 3n+7
Now we need to find t n+1 - tn
tn+1 -tn = 3n+7 - (3n+4)
Distribute the minus sign
= 3n+7-3n-4
3
